```html Balancing Speed and Sustainability: Navigating the Hidden Costs of Generative and Agentic AI in Software Engineering

Balancing Speed and Sustainability: Navigating the Hidden Costs of Generative and Agentic AI in Software Engineering

Introduction

Generative AI and agentic AI are reshaping software engineering at an unprecedented pace, promising to elevate developer productivity, automate complex tasks, and accelerate innovation cycles. Large language models (LLMs) such as GPT-4 and autonomous AI agents are becoming integral tools, generating code, automating testing, and orchestrating workflows with minimal human intervention. Yet, the drive for speed and rapid adoption often obscures hidden costs and risks that can jeopardize long-term success.

For professionals seeking to deepen their expertise, enrolling in a generative AI course in Mumbai can provide practical knowledge on these technologies. Understanding the balance between speed and sustainability is critical for AI practitioners, architects, CTOs, and technology leaders committed to responsible AI integration.

This article provides an authoritative examination of how generative and agentic AI have evolved within software engineering, explores the latest tools and deployment frameworks, and highlights essential best practices for managing complexity, technical debt, security, and organizational change. Drawing on recent research, emerging frameworks, and a detailed case study of GitHub Copilot at scale, we offer actionable insights for professionals pursuing the best Agentic AI courses to stay ahead in this dynamic field.

The Evolution of Generative and Agentic AI in Software Engineering

Generative AI, primarily through LLMs, has rapidly advanced from simple autocomplete assistants to sophisticated engines capable of generating entire code modules, debugging, documenting, and testing software. Agentic AI builds on this foundation by deploying autonomous agents that independently plan, execute, and iterate on software engineering tasks, managing workflows across diverse systems with minimal human input.

This evolution marks a paradigm shift: from AI as a supportive tool to AI as an active collaborator in software development. Early tools like IntelliSense and GitHub Copilot paved the way, but today's agentic systems, exemplified by AutoGPT and BabyAGI, integrate multiple AI components, external APIs, and domain knowledge to deliver end-to-end automation.

However, this rapid progress introduces new challenges. Hallucinations, erroneous or fabricated outputs, remain a significant risk, requiring robust human oversight and validation. Autonomous agents can experience task drift, where objectives deviate over time without corrective feedback. Managing these complexities demands new engineering disciplines focused on AI governance, continuous testing, and integration into established software development life cycles (SDLC).

For software engineers considering specialization, understanding these challenges is a core part of agentic AI course in Mumbai fees structures, reflecting the depth of training required to master such complex topics.

Key Frameworks, Tools, and Deployment Strategies for Generative AI

The modern generative AI ecosystem offers a rich suite of frameworks and deployment methodologies designed to enable scalable, reliable, and cost-effective integration into software engineering workflows:

These tools and strategies collectively enable organizations to harness generative and agentic AI powerfully but necessitate sophisticated engineering oversight to mitigate risks and optimize value. Professionals interested in the best Agentic AI courses often explore how these frameworks fit into real-world software lifecycles, highlighting the importance of hands-on training offered by specialized programs.

Managing Complexity: Advanced Tactics for Scalable AI Systems

Rapid adoption of generative AI without mature engineering practices can lead to brittle systems, escalating costs, and reduced developer trust. Key tactics to ensure scalability and reliability include:

For those evaluating agentic AI course in Mumbai fees, these management strategies are often central curriculum components, reflecting their practical importance.

Ethical, Security, and Compliance Considerations

Generative AI introduces unique ethical and security challenges that software organizations must proactively address:

Including these considerations is critical in the generative AI course in Mumbai curriculum, which aims to prepare professionals for responsible AI deployment.

Cross-Functional Collaboration: The Foundation for AI Success

Effective generative AI adoption depends on seamless collaboration across diverse roles:

Bridging communication gaps among these groups fosters shared understanding, accelerates feedback loops, and drives holistic AI adoption. Understanding organizational dynamics is a focus area in the best Agentic AI courses, which emphasize change management and developer trust.

Measuring Success: Analytics and Monitoring

Quantitative metrics guide continuous improvement and validate AI investments. Key indicators include:

These metrics are integral to practical training in a generative AI course in Mumbai, enabling engineers to measure and optimize AI integration.

Case Study: GitHub Copilot at Scale

GitHub Copilot, powered by OpenAI’s Codex, stands as a pioneering example of generative AI in software engineering. Early internal studies demonstrated up to 55% productivity gains in isolated coding tasks. However, large-scale deployments revealed nuanced challenges:

GitHub’s experience highlights the imperative for disciplined governance, robust testing, incremental deployment, and cross-functional collaboration to unlock generative AI’s full potential without succumbing to the pitfalls of speed-driven adoption. This case study is often referenced in agentic AI course in Mumbai fees discussions, illustrating real-world implications of generative AI tools.

Actionable Lessons and Best Practices

  1. Commit to Technical Debt Reduction: Proactively identify, document, and refactor AI-generated code to maintain system integrity.
  2. Integrate Comprehensive Testing: Employ automated and manual tests tailored to AI code outputs, including security and compliance checks.
  3. Adopt Incremental Deployment: Use feature flags and phased rollouts to manage risk and gather feedback.
  4. Implement Continuous Cost Monitoring: Leverage analytics to optimize cloud usage and infrastructure spending.
  5. Foster Cross-Functional Collaboration: Align data scientists, engineers, product managers, and security teams around shared goals.
  6. Invest in Ongoing Training: Educate teams on AI capabilities, limitations, ethical considerations, and responsible usage.
  7. Maintain Human-in-the-Loop Governance: Balance automation with expert oversight to ensure quality, security, and ethical compliance.

These best practices form the cornerstone of effective training programs, including the best Agentic AI courses that target sustainable AI adoption.

Looking Ahead: Emerging Trends in AI-Driven Software Engineering

The future of software engineering lies in increasingly specialized and autonomous AI systems:

Navigating these trends requires continuous learning, ethical vigilance, and robust engineering practices to realize sustainable value. Exploring these topics in a generative AI course in Mumbai or through best Agentic AI courses equips professionals to lead in this evolving landscape.

Conclusion

Generative and agentic AI offer transformative speed and productivity gains in software engineering but can become traps without disciplined adoption. Hidden costs such as escalating technical debt, security risks, operational expenses, and organizational friction pose significant challenges. By embracing rigorous software engineering best practices, fostering cross-functional collaboration, and deploying AI incrementally with human oversight, organizations can harness these powerful technologies responsibly and sustainably.

For AI practitioners and technology leaders seeking to master these complexities, deep, practical education is vital. The Software Engineering with Generative AI and Agentic AI course at Amquest Education provides comprehensive knowledge and actionable strategies to architect scalable, reliable, and cost-effective AI systems that deliver lasting business value.

```